The Ultimate Buying Guide: Traveling Safely with Your Small Canine Companion
Taking your furry friend on a trip can be a wonderful experience. But if you’re flying, you need the right gear. An airline-approved small dog carrier is essential for safe and comfortable travel. This guide helps you pick the best one for your pup.
Key Features to Look For
When choosing a carrier, several features make a big difference.
- Airline Compliance: The most important thing is that the carrier meets size and ventilation rules for most airlines. Check with your specific airline before buying.
- Ventilation: Good airflow keeps your dog cool and comfortable. Look for mesh panels on multiple sides. This also lets your dog see out, which can reduce anxiety.
- Comfort and Safety: A soft, padded bottom provides comfort. A secure latch or zipper prevents escapes. Some carriers have a leash clip inside to keep your dog from jumping out when you open the door.
- Durability: The carrier should be made of strong materials that can withstand travel. It needs to hold up to your dog’s weight and movement.
- Ease of Cleaning: Accidents happen. A carrier with a removable, washable liner or a wipeable interior makes cleanup simple.
- Portability: You’ll be carrying this carrier. Look for comfortable handles and a shoulder strap. Some carriers have wheels, which are great for longer walks through the airport.
Important Materials
The materials used in a carrier affect its durability, weight, and comfort.
- Nylon and Polyester: These are common and good choices. They are lightweight, strong, and often water-resistant. Many are easy to clean.
- Canvas: Canvas can be very durable, but it might be heavier. It offers good structure.
- Mesh: Mesh panels are crucial for ventilation. High-quality mesh is strong and won’t tear easily.
- Padding: Soft padding, often made from foam or fleece, adds comfort. It should be removable for washing.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Several things can make a carrier better or worse.
- Sturdy Frame: A well-built frame keeps the carrier in shape, even when your dog moves. This is important for both comfort and airline rules.
- Reinforced Stitching: Strong stitching at seams and stress points prevents the carrier from falling apart.
- Quality Zippers: Smooth-gliding, sturdy zippers are a must. Cheap zippers can break easily and are frustrating to use.
- Too Much Flex: A carrier that is too flimsy might not hold its shape. This can make it uncomfortable for your dog and may not meet airline requirements.
- Poor Ventilation: Carriers with only one small vent or no mesh sides can get too hot and stuffy.

Q: Can I use any small dog carrier on an airplane?
A: No, only carriers that meet specific airline size and ventilation requirements are allowed. Always check with your airline before flying.
Q: How do I ensure my dog is comfortable during a flight?
A: Ensure the carrier has plenty of ventilation, enough space for your dog to stand and turn around, and a soft, familiar bedding. Familiarize your dog with the carrier before the trip.
Q: Are soft-sided or hard-sided carriers better for air travel?
A: For under-seat travel, soft-sided carriers are usually preferred because they can flex slightly to fit. Hard-sided carriers are more durable but may not fit the under-seat dimensions.
Q: What should I do if my dog gets anxious in the carrier?
A: Gradually introduce your dog to the carrier at home. Feed them treats inside and leave the door open. You can also use calming treats or pheromone sprays.
Q: How do I clean an airline-approved dog carrier?
A: Most carriers have removable liners that can be machine washed. The exterior can usually be wiped down with a damp cloth and mild soap.
